meeting room

Corporate

Corporate environments and business venues are not exempt from the challenges faced by people with hearing loss. With 1 in 5 people having some level of hearing loss, it is likely someone in your office, store or business meeting is struggling to hear what is being said.

Many business facilities such as conference and meeting rooms are designed for group communication.

Important business discussions as well as interviews or presentations are done in these facilities.

A hearing loop system helps ensuring meetings and conferences run smoothly and everyone is part of the discussion. Having everyone engaged ensures effective interaction and improved productivity.

Systems such as our HLD3 Kit are designed to be connected to a TV or a PC using either a TOS Link optical connection or a wired 3.5mm audio connection. This system comes with an external Mic which picks up boundary sounds from the room in parallel to the TV. It is suitable for small meeting rooms or presentation facilities of up to 100 sqm.

Larger rooms may benefit from an under-carpet phased array installation of the loop cable, connected to our V22a PRO Class D driver which is capable to cover much larger rooms by powering a longer cable length.

Our large area hearing loop drivers can connect to a variety of sound sources found in business venues including:

  • Handheld Microphone
  • Lapel Microphone
  • Ceiling mounted ‘Shotgun’ or boundary Microphones
  • Desk mounted Microphone
  • PC, TV or Video calls
  • PA system feed

Woman at airport

Transport

This is one of the most diverse sectors when it comes to types of hearing technologies in use today. Due to the range of different environments, it is also one of the most challenging for people with hearing loss on their travels. Contacta offer large area loop systems, which can be combined with our Speech Transfer Systems.

Some of these challenges include:

  • Using ticket machines with audio output at airports, railway, or bus stations.
  • Communicating with a taxi or a bus driver.
  • Hearing important public announcements at noisy transport hubs; on trains, trams or buses, or at airport departure gates.
  • Communicating with staff at airport check in desks, passport control and ticket offices.

Our hearing loop systems tackle all these challenges and more. From the perspective of a service provider, we offer a full range of systems capable of delivering a fully hearing accessible customer experience.

Our integrated systems can be installed in ticket machines or in car park entry/exit systems, while our 1 to 1 systems can be installed in a variety of methods in ticket offices, tills, service desks, in a taxi or on a bus, helping 1 on 1 communication where it is needed most.

Our large area loop systems can cover entire platforms to help passengers hear PA system announcements, like in the example of BART in San Francisco, California. These systems can also cover an entire seating area on a ferry or in train station waiting rooms.

Often combined with our Speech Transfer Systems, our hearing loop technology already helps millions of passengers at some of the world’s busiest transport hubs:

We are also able to offer bespoke solutions built to specific requirements. For example, at Chester railway station in NW England, which is located in a listed building and cutting into floors or walls is prohibited, we were able to design a bespoke hearing loop solution for the seating areas.

This retrofitted solution consisted of a wall-mounted mini hearing loop signs, containing a built-in phased array loop aerial which projects a uniformed magnetic signal coverage in seating areas across the station.

Houses of Parliament, London, UK

Government & Public Sector

This sector is one of the most significant for hearing accessibility. From important government parliament discussions through to service points at local councils, this sector will always be in the public eye. Many venues at County Council offices and other public facilities already benefit from our hearing loop systems.

This includes service desks, tills, conference rooms and council chambers.

In many venues, a combination of systems may be found, for both 1 to 1 and large area applications.

When hearing loop systems are being installed in rooms that host confidential discussions, it is very useful to use our 3D visualisation software. Using this advanced tool, we are able to design layouts with cancellation loops, controlling any signal overspill so that it is contained within the room.

We also offer our Contacta IR system, a high quality indoor Infra-Red solution, enabling wireless communication inside a defined room space. The signal is always contained within the walls of the room providing secured and confidential coverage. There is a variety of listening options including highly amplified receivers with up to 120dB volume gain and a personal Inductive Neckloop designed to help hearing aid users.
